Path: utzoo!utgpu!jarvis.csri.toronto.edu!mailrus!tut.cis.ohio-state.edu!ucbvax!ernie.Berkeley.EDU!jas From: jas@ernie.Berkeley.EDU (Jim Shankland) Newsgroups: comp.unix.wizards Subject: Re: cron Message-ID: <28433@ucbvax.BERKELEY.EDU> Date: 17 Mar 89 17:40:58 GMT References: <5312@lynx.UUCP> <7955@chinet.chi.il.us> Sender: usenet@ucbvax.BERKELEY.EDU Reply-To: jas@ernie.Berkeley.EDU.UUCP (Jim Shankland) Distribution: na Organization: University of California, Berkeley Lines: 14 In article <7955@chinet.chi.il.us> les@chinet.chi.il.us (Leslie Mikesell) writes: >SysV cron is seriously unclever about [behaving when the time changes]. >For example when daylight savings time ends it runs the 2AM jobs twice. >I had some real problems due to some files being removed when they >shouldn't have. Heh. So beware of putting non-idempotent operations into your crontab ("move the wrecking ball 100 yards west," or "transfer $10 million to account X").
